The ever-present "triangle" in the fort.[edit]

Is it worth mentioning that the triangle that is seen all around the fort is the symbol of Julianos? It's depicted above his image in the stained glass in all the Great Chapels. (Also posted to the requisite KotN quest page. Davehoekst 20:44, 13 December 2009 (UTC)

It is already explained here --MC S'drassa T2M 20:50, 13 December 2009 (UTC)

Exterior Verification[edit]

I have updated the numbers and locations of the plants that exist outside the fort. Also, I just ran this quest and I did not find any chest on the exterior. If someone has seen this chest, I would like to know where you found it. I found nothing at the place marked by the capital "C" on the wiki map. I also found nothing by circling the fort - both inside and outside the wall. Devo nt 21:43, 20 March 2011 (UTC)

The chest is there; walk all the way up the stairs and head to the left. It is underneath a couple of wooden planks right next to the bedroll. The C, however, remains a mystery. --Krusty 22:37, 20 March 2011 (UTC)
